Important thing to Understand.
You're probably wondering why is this build so strange and why it doesn't scale as every other builds. So I'll try to convince you and teach you why I prefer this build over a classic snowballing Deathfire Grasp Katarina. The higher rank you are, the shorter games are. Cause better player know how to snowball and how to make their team win with this advantage. So if you seriously plan to hard carry a game, and think your level is almost Diamond or Something. You can check top-rated build on Mobafire and simply follow it. You will probably win if you're able to carry for 4 people. The Reason why I created this special Build, is to fulfill the lower elo ( Bronze -> Plat V-IV ) Where games are way longer. Most of the times players don't know how to carry properly and the game last a little bit more than expected. And Champion like Katarina, who relys a lot on a fast win, it's hard to stay strong when the game last longer and longer. Then I created this build, which is not all about early game but all about late game. Being Tanky, and everything centered around teamfights. |

About Runes / Masteries , goals etc.
CDR Runes
I love CDR, because it allows you to use your spells more often. And Katarina is totally spell reliant. So In my opinion, 10% CDR free at Lv 1 will always be Good. I will almost ALWAYS take that over MR. Because it will allow to take more creeps with Bouncing Blades, survive with Shunpo. I will still consider some MR against some LeBlanc or Heavy burster.
AD Runes
Sadly almost EVERYBODY wont understand that Katarina scales with AD. These runes add 82.5 damages to Death Lotus at Lv 18 + damages on auto-hits.
Swaping Boots in the very late game for Lucidity is very important, due to the CDR which is Vital late game, because you will need to avoid as much as possible damages, by using Shunpo in order to deceive your opponents, and in order to use Death Lotus Twice in a teamfight.
I will also sometime pick Lucidity early when the opponent builds no MR and they mostly have carries.
Early Alacrity
I Pick Alacrity very early, often after Zhonya's Hourglass, because I want to ALWAYS catch my targets and I would appreciate to escape tight situations, with my extra movment speed boost + Sinister steel buff.
Mostly Resistances in the Build
I build lots of defensive items, which give damages to my spells. Why ? . . . Well First of all, Katarina naturally has tons of damages. And he doesn't need to be full Ap Builded in order to kill Carries. Katarina also benefits more of Magic Pen than Flat Ap. This is why Haunting guise and Abyssal scepter are my favorite ones. You will also need to stay alive, in order to not feed, and to keep the fight up.
An other reason is that you will stay low ealthed Longer. Then Malmortius Ad bonus will be even more reliant. And a weel casted shield will keep you close to death, but will also del the Maximum of damages.
So you probably understood that Malmortius is the MAIN item of the build. ( Death Lotus Benefits more from AD than AP )
You will also need a Guardian angel, because you will play with Death, in order to do your job.
Shield
It's really easy to understand that. ( I guess )
You don't need Ignite. You will not target tank anyways, and you have enough damages to take Carries down ANYWAY . But it may help you to Snowball easier early.
Barrier will grant you a huge shield, which will protect you during your Death Lotus it will also save your life early. Kata is seriously easy to kill early, and a Barrier will often avoid a death.
Skill Order FTW ?
Bouncing Blades is an important spell for lane presence. It allows you to harass, farm, and to damage the opponent. Upgrading it will also reduce CD. Best damages upgrade of the 3.
Shunpo is your movment spell. You WANT to stay alive, so you will need to lower the CD by upgrading it. Even it gives less damages than Sinister Steel. It will also allow you to use it twice on the same target. Or to chase.
Sinister Steel. I mostly consider it as a Tool in order to complete her kit. Not as an important spell.

Greater Mark of Attack Damage Greater Mark of Magic Penetration Greater Mark of Scaling Attack Damage |
Generic choice : Greater Mark of Magic Penetration
You may probably want to go for these marks. For some reasons : you probably already have these runes on your account, while you probably don't have some Greater Mark of Scaling Attack Damage. These runes are also a pretty safe pick. They will grant you some damages, in almost every situation. You will always need your spells in order to deal damages, and will poorly be auto attack reliant. My Personal Choice : Greater Mark of Scaling Attack Damage Even if it looks strange to pick Attack Damage marks for Mage. I'm really use to pick that. The first reason why I pick that is because it helps you a lot to farm. Note: If you don't see any other reason to pick these marks instead of Magic Penetration. You should go for some Greater Mark of Attack Damage instead.Moreover, Death Lotus Scales a lot with attack damage. 3.75 magic damage per bonus attack damage. As these runes are more effective than flat at Lv 7, and will need it for Lv 6. You may consider to chose the scaling ones.An other reason why I like to pick both Attack damage and Scaling runes. Is because I farm jungle camps a lot when laning phase is ended. This attack damage will help you to clean faster because of the high use of auto attack. |
Greater Seal of Scaling Health Greater Seal of Armor |
Generic and Personal choice : Greater Mark of Scaling Health
I have almost nothing to say about that. It's almost the best choice in almost every situation. It will give you more survivability. No mana problem, only one option if you don't know your opponent. Options : Greater Seal of Armor If you have several rune pages. You can do another one where your replace the health seals for armor seals. You will need these runes against some Ad assassins such as Zed or Talon or almost any "Bruiser" such as Riven, Pantheon |
Greater Glyph of Cooldown Reduction Greater Glyph of Magic Resist Greater Glyph of Scaling Ability Power Greater Glyph of Magic Penetration Greater Glyph of Scaling Magic Resist |
Generic choice : Greater Glyph of Magic Resist
This is probably the most picked glyph for midlaners. Because you will almost always play against a magic damage based champion. It will help you to stay alive on lane, because they will mostly harass or burst you with magic spells. In other words, it will help you to stay alive longer, and to take a little extra farm, or to survive to an all-in burst ( LeBlanc if you're watching us ) My Personal choice : Greater Glyph of Cooldown Reduction I really love to pick these glyphs on almost every spell reliant champions. because it will give you 7.5% free cdr at Lv 1 ( 10% with the good quintescence ) You need your spells, and will sometimes be waiting for it at the very last second of Cd. Especially if you need an extra Shunpo or something. In lane you will also have less Cd on your bouncing blade. Which allow you to farm a little bit more than expected. Or to harass. The more often you will harass, the more your opponent will find you annoying, and the more he will lost control of his decisions. Later it will also help you to chase someone, by spamming your Shunpo which has a pretty low cooldown on high ranks ( 3.6 seconds at 40% Lv5 ) Other options : Greater Glyph of Scaling Ability Power/ Greater Glyph of Magic Penetration : If you plan to build damages instead of defense of utility. Chose Greater Glyph of Magic Penetration for early presence. Greater Glyph of Scaling Ability Power if you wanna go for better delayed damages. |
